“…Similarly to our findings, the presence of nearby wetlands also predicted colony sites in Spain, where colony sites were determined by the location of suitable arable lands in the neighbourhood of wetlands. Both in natural and agricultural habitats, the majority of colonies were found within a 100 metre range of wetlands (Calvo & Furness 1995). Therefore the availability of wetlands (including marshes and reedbeds) is vital for pratincole conservation .…”

“…Sunflower was also the most important crop in agricultural areas to Spain, where most of the breeding popu lation was found in sunflower and cotton fields in the south-eastern part of the country. Interestingly, pratincoles regularly establish colonies close to breeding Lapwings, Vanellus vanellus (Calvo & Furness 1995).…”

“…In North Africa, Collared Pratincole have breeding population in Morocco, (Cramp and Simmons 1983) and Algeria (Isenmann and Moali 2000). Especially Spain and France have large population and many studies have been undertaken on the breeding ecology of the species (Calvo and Alberto, 1990;Calvo and Furness, 1995;Tajuelo and Manez, 2003;Vincent-Martin, 2007) in Europe. Also Turkey has Collared pratincole population as both breeding area and transition region in migration road (Onmuş and Sıkı, 2011).…”
